We are seeking an experienced and safety-focused Painter / Blaster to join our team. The successful candidate will be responsible for abrasive blasting, surface preparation, industrial painting, and protective coating applications on a range of equipment, structures, and surfaces.

The role requires a strong commitment to quality, workplace health and safety, and the 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a team.

Key Responsibilities

- Perform abrasive blasting and surface preparation to required specifications.
- Prepare steel and other surfaces for painting and protective coatings.
- Apply primers, paints, protective coatings, and finishes using spray, brush, and roller techniques.
- Operate and maintain blasting and painting equipment.
- Inspect surfaces before, during, and after preparation and coating.
- Mix paints and coatings according to manufacturer specifications.
- Achieve required coating thickness, finish, and quality standards.
- Set up and maintain blasting and painting areas, including containment where required.
- Use appropriate PPE and follow all safety procedures and site requirements.
- Identify and report equipment faults, surface defects, and safety hazards.
- Maintain a clean, organised, and safe work area.
- Complete job documentation, coating records, and inspection reports as required.
- Work in accordance with company procedures, project specifications, and relevant Australian Standards.

Skills and Experience

- Previous experience as a Painter / Blaster or Industrial Painter / Blaster.
- Experience with abrasive blasting and industrial protective coatings.
- Knowledge of surface preparation standards and coating systems.
- Ability to operate blasting pots,



spray equipment, compressors, and associated tools.
- Good understanding of paint mixing, application techniques, and coating thickness requirements.
- Ability to read and understand work instructions, specifications, and safety documentation.
- Strong attention to detail and commitment to quality workmanship.
- Ability to work safely in confined spaces, elevated areas, and varying site conditions where required.
- Physically fit and capable of performing manual work for extended periods.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team.

Qualifications & Licences

- Relevant trade qualification or demonstrated industry experience.
- Relevant blasting and painting qualifications/certifications are highly desirable.
- White Card.
- Working at Heights and Confined Space certification, where required.
- High Risk Work Licences and other relevant tickets are advantageous.
- Current driver's licence is desirable.

Health & Safety

The successful applicant must demonstrate a strong commitment to workplace health and safety and be willing to comply with all company, client, and site-specific safety requirements.

This includes the correct use of PPE, protected handling of hazardous substances, respiratory protection, equipment safety, and adherence to all applicable procedures and regulations.
